+# TEST rep032
+# TEST Test of log gap processing.
+# TEST
+# TEST One master, one client.
+# TEST Run rep_test.
+# TEST Run rep_test without sending messages to client.
+# TEST Make sure client missing the messages catches up properly.
+#
+proc rep032 { method { niter 200 } { tnum "032" } args } {
+
+ source ./include.tcl
+ global databases_in_memory
+ global repfiles_in_memory
+
+ if { $is_windows9x_test == 1 } {
+ puts "Skipping replication test on Win 9x platform."
+ return
+ }
+
+ # Valid for all access methods.
+ if { $checking_valid_methods } {
+ return "ALL"
+ }
+
+ set args [convert_args $method $args]
+ set logsets [create_logsets 2]
+
+ # Set up for on-disk or in-memory databases.
+ set msg "using on-disk databases"
+ if { $databases_in_memory } {
+ set msg "using named in-memory databases"
+ if { [is_queueext $method] } {
+ puts -nonewline "Skipping rep$tnum for method "
+ puts "$method with named in-memory databases."
+ return
+ }
+ }
+
+ set msg2 "and on-disk replication files"
+ if { $repfiles_in_memory } {
+ set msg2 "and in-memory replication files"
+ }
+
+ # Run the body of the test with and without recovery.
+ set opts { "" "bulk" }
+ foreach r $test_recopts {
+ foreach b $opts {
+ foreach l $logsets {
+ set logindex [lsearch -exact $l "in-memory"]
+ if { $r == "-recover" && $logindex != -1 } {
+ puts "Rep$tnum: Skipping\
+ for in-memory logs with -recover."
+ continue
+ }
+ puts "Rep$tnum ($method $r $b $args):\
+ Test of log gap processing $msg $msg2."
+ puts "Rep$tnum: Master logs are [lindex $l 0]"
+ puts "Rep$tnum: Client logs are [lindex $l 1]"
+ rep032_sub $method $niter $tnum $l $r $b $args
+ }
+ }
+ }
+}
+
+proc rep032_sub { method niter tnum logset recargs opts largs } {
+ global testdir
+ global util_path
+ global databases_in_memory
+ global repfiles_in_memory
+ global rep_verbose
+ global verbose_type
+
+ set verbargs ""
+ if { $rep_verbose == 1 } {
+ set verbargs " -verbose {$verbose_type on} "
+ }
+
+ set repmemargs ""
+ if { $repfiles_in_memory } {
+ set repmemargs "-rep_inmem_files "
+ }
+
+ env_cleanup $testdir
+
+ replsetup $testdir/MSGQUEUEDIR
+
+ set masterdir $testdir/MASTERDIR
+ set clientdir $testdir/CLIENTDIR
+
+ file mkdir $masterdir
+ file mkdir $clientdir
+
+ set m_logtype [lindex $logset 0]
+ set c_logtype [lindex $logset 1]
+
+ # In-memory logs require a large log buffer, and cannot
+ # be used with -txn nosync.
+ set m_logargs [adjust_logargs $m_logtype]
+ set c_logargs [adjust_logargs $c_logtype]
+ set m_txnargs [adjust_txnargs $m_logtype]
+ set c_txnargs [adjust_txnargs $c_logtype]
+
+ # Open a master.
+ repladd 1
+ set ma_envcmd "berkdb_env_noerr -create $m_txnargs $repmemargs \
+ $m_logargs $verbargs -home $masterdir -errpfx MASTER \
+ -rep_transport \[list 1 replsend\]"
+ set masterenv [eval $ma_envcmd $recargs -rep_master]
+ if { $opts == "bulk" } {
+ error_check_good bulk [$masterenv rep_config {bulk on}] 0
+ }
+
+ # Open a client
+ repladd 2
+ set cl_envcmd "berkdb_env_noerr -create $c_txnargs $repmemargs \
+ $c_logargs $verbargs -home $clientdir -errpfx CLIENT \
+ -rep_transport \[list 2 replsend\]"
+ set clientenv [eval $cl_envcmd $recargs -rep_client]
+
+ # Bring the client online by processing the startup messages.
+ set envlist "{$masterenv 1} {$clientenv 2}"
+ process_msgs $envlist
+
+ # Run rep_test in the master (and update client).
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.a: Running rep_test in replicated env."
+ set start 0
+ eval rep_test $method $masterenv NULL $niter $start $start 0 $largs
+ incr start $niter
+ process_msgs $envlist
+
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.b: Check client processed everything properly."
+ set queued [stat_field $clientenv rep_stat "Maximum log records queued"]
+ set request1 [stat_field $clientenv rep_stat "Log records requested"]
+ error_check_good queued $queued 0
+
+ # Run rep_test in the master (don't update client).
+ # First run with dropping all client messages via replclear.
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.c: Running rep_test dropping client msgs."
+ eval rep_test $method $masterenv NULL $niter $start $start 0 $largs
+ incr start $niter
+ replclear 2
+ process_msgs $envlist
+
+ #
+ # Need new operations to force log gap processing to
+ # request missing pieces.
+ #
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.d: Running rep_test again replicated."
+ #
+ # Force a checkpoint to cause a gap to force rerequest.
+ #
+ $masterenv txn_checkpoint -force
+ process_msgs $envlist
+ tclsleep 1
+ eval rep_test $method $masterenv NULL $niter $start $start 0 $largs
+ incr start $niter
+ process_msgs $envlist
+
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.e: Check we re-requested and had a backlog."
+ set queued [stat_field $clientenv rep_stat "Maximum log records queued"]
+ set request2 [stat_field $clientenv rep_stat "Log records requested"]
+ error_check_bad queued $queued 0
+ error_check_bad request $request1 $request2
+
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.f: Verify logs and databases"
+ #
+ # If doing bulk testing, turn it off now so that it forces us
+ # to flush anything currently in the bulk buffer. We need to
+ # do this because rep_test might have aborted a transaction on
+ # its last iteration and those log records would still be in
+ # the bulk buffer causing the log comparison to fail.
+ #
+ if { $opts == "bulk" } {
+ puts "\tRep$tnum.f.1: Turn off bulk transfers."
+ error_check_good bulk [$masterenv rep_config {bulk off}] 0
+ process_msgs $envlist 0 NONE err
+ }
+
+ rep_verify $masterdir $masterenv $clientdir $clientenv 1 1 1
+
+ set bulkxfer [stat_field $masterenv rep_stat "Bulk buffer transfers"]
+ if { $opts == "bulk" } {
+ error_check_bad bulkxferon $bulkxfer 0
+ } else {
+ error_check_good bulkxferoff $bulkxfer 0
+ }
+
+ check_log_location $masterenv
+ check_log_location $clientenv
+
+ error_check_good masterenv_close [$masterenv close] 0
+ error_check_good clientenv_close [$clientenv close] 0
+ replclose $testdir/MSGQUEUEDIR
+}
